数据库什么删除一列数据

不及物动词 其他 13

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中删除一列数据的方法有以下几种:

    1. 使用DELETE语句:可以使用DELETE语句删除指定列的数据。语法如下:

      DELETE FROM 表名 WHERE 列名 = 值;
      

      这将删除表中指定列的所有匹配行。

    2. 使用UPDATE语句:可以使用UPDATE语句将指定列的值更新为NULL或其他特定值,从而实现删除列的效果。语法如下:

      UPDATE 表名 SET 列名 = NULL WHERE 列名 = 值;
      

      这将把指定列的所有匹配行的值更新为NULL。

    3. 使用ALTER TABLE语句:可以使用ALTER TABLE语句删除表中的列。语法如下:

      ALTER TABLE 表名 DROP COLUMN 列名;
      

      这将从表中完全删除指定列及其相关数据。

    4. 使用TRUNCATE TABLE语句:可以使用TRUNCATE TABLE语句删除整个表的数据,从而间接实现删除列的效果。语法如下:

      TRUNCATE TABLE 表名;
      

      这将删除表中的所有数据,包括指定列。

    5. 使用数据库管理工具:如果你使用的是数据库管理工具(如phpMyAdmin、Navicat等),通常可以直接通过图形界面操作删除指定列的数据。这些工具提供了简便的操作界面,使得删除列数据更加直观和方便。

    无论使用哪种方法,删除列数据前请务必备份数据,以免意外删除导致数据丢失。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要删除数据库中的一列数据,可以通过以下几种方法实现:

    1. 使用DELETE语句:DELETE语句是用来删除数据库中的数据的。要删除一列数据,可以使用DELETE语句,并指定要删除的列及其值。例如,假设有一个名为"table_name"的表,其中有一列名为"column_name",要删除该列的数据,可以使用以下语句:

      DELETE FROM table_name WHERE column_name = value;
      

      其中,table_name表示要删除数据的表名,column_name表示要删除的列名,value表示要删除的列中的特定值。这个语句将删除所有具有指定值的行。

    2. 使用UPDATE语句:UPDATE语句用于修改数据库中的数据。要删除一列数据,可以使用UPDATE语句,并将要删除的列设置为NULL或空值。例如,假设有一个名为"table_name"的表,其中有一列名为"column_name",要删除该列的数据,可以使用以下语句:

      UPDATE table_name SET column_name = NULL;
      

      这个语句将会将指定列的所有值设置为NULL,相当于删除了该列的数据。

    3. 使用ALTER TABLE语句:ALTER TABLE语句用于修改数据库表的结构。要删除一列数据,可以使用ALTER TABLE语句,并将要删除的列从表中删除。例如,假设有一个名为"table_name"的表,其中有一列名为"column_name",要删除该列的数据,可以使用以下语句:

      ALTER TABLE table_name DROP COLUMN column_name;
      

      这个语句将会从表中删除指定的列及其所有数据。

    需要注意的是,删除数据库中的一列数据是一个敏感操作,一定要谨慎操作,并确保备份了相关数据。在执行删除操作之前,最好先进行数据备份,以防止数据丢失。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要删除数据库中的一列数据,可以使用以下方法和操作流程:

    1. 使用DELETE语句删除列数据:

      • 使用DELETE语句可以删除表中的一列数据。
      • DELETE语句的基本语法如下:
        DELETE FROM 表名 WHERE 条件;
        
      • 替换"表名"为要删除数据的表名,"条件"为指定要删除的数据的条件。
    2. 使用UPDATE语句清除列数据:

      • 使用UPDATE语句可以将列数据更新为空值,达到删除的效果。
      • UPDATE语句的基本语法如下:
        UPDATE 表名 SET 列名 = NULL WHERE 条件;
        
      • 替换"表名"为要删除数据的表名,"列名"为要删除的列名,"条件"为指定要删除的数据的条件。
    3. 使用ALTER TABLE语句删除列:

      • 使用ALTER TABLE语句可以直接删除表中的一列数据。
      • ALTER TABLE语句的基本语法如下:
        ALTER TABLE 表名 DROP COLUMN 列名;
        
      • 替换"表名"为要删除数据的表名,"列名"为要删除的列名。
    4. 使用TRUNCATE TABLE语句删除整个表的数据:

      • 如果要删除整个表的数据,可以使用TRUNCATE TABLE语句。
      • TRUNCATE TABLE语句的基本语法如下:
        TRUNCATE TABLE 表名;
        
      • 替换"表名"为要删除数据的表名。

    注意事项:

    • 在执行删除操作之前,务必备份数据库以防止数据丢失。
    • 删除操作是不可逆的,一旦删除数据将无法恢复,请谨慎操作。
    • 在删除数据之前,最好先使用SELECT语句查看要删除的数据,以确保删除的是正确的数据。

    根据具体需求和数据库系统的不同,可以选择适合的方法进行删除列数据。在执行删除操作之前,建议先进行测试,确保操作正确无误。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部